    Hi all,

    I just got a Gigabyte GA-EX58-UD5 Core i7 920 System built and I am having an odd problem with Easytune 6 and the CPU fan reading in Vista Ultimate 64. When I kick up a game, it randomly gives me a warning message. Mind you, I have enabled monitoring in the last tab of Easy tune 6.

    The CPU Fan reads as dropping to 0, but I physically checked the fan and it looks like it is spinning fine. My question is this, should I be concerned? I think it's glitch with Easytune 6 and Vista 64? Thoughts everyone?

    Spec:
    Intel Core i7 920
    Gigabyte GA-EX58-UD5
    Vista Ultamite 64-bit
    ATI Radeon 4850
    3GB DDR3 Tri-Channel Corsair
    Corsair 750W Power supply.
